The sound quality of your space depends fundamentally on how materials absorb, reflect, or diffuse acoustic energy. Natural stone, with its density and mass, creates distinct acoustic signatures that can either enhance or compromise your environment’s sonic character. Understanding these properties empowers you to select and specify stone that serves both aesthetic and functional acoustic goals.
